Alaska Tax Overview
Alaska levies no state income tax on wages, putting it among 9 states that leave that portion of the tax burden entirely to the federal government. That makes AK especially attractive to high earners — a $150,000 salary keeps roughly $8,000 more annually than a comparable earner in a 5% flat-rate state. No local income taxes apply in most jurisdictions.
